Utilize the Accounting Equation with Excel

The accounting equation is a fundamental concept in accounting. It states that resources equal obligation plus equity. Understanding this equation is crucial for interpreting a company's financial health. Excel provides powerful tools to monitor these components and represent the relationship between them. By employing formulas, spreadsheets, and charts, you can easily master the accounting equation and gain valuable insights into your business's financial performance.

  • First, create a spreadsheet with columns for assets, liabilities, and equity.
  • Record the values for each component.
  • Employ formulas to calculate the total for each category.
  • Create charts to visualize the relationship between the components.
